| This was taken during my business trip to Xi'an, I went up to the mountain and passed through a small village where we found a lady making the Xi'an typical noodles. Actually it is interesting to notice that in China different types of noodles seem to be manufactured in different ways, besides the probable different ingredients. Here stays the record of one way. |
